Visual Reinforcement in Siamese Fighting Fish
Abstract
Male Siamese fighting fish (Betta splendens) were conditioned to emit an instrumental response to obtain the visual image of another male of the species. The relative positive reinforcing effects of three visual stimuli capable of eliciting aggressive display were compared.
